The Pierpont Morgan Library (EIN: 13-1624146), also known as The Morgan Library & Museum, has filed an IRS Form 990 since at least fiscal year 2016. In its fiscal year 2023 IRS Form 990 filing, The Pierpont Morgan Library,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 8 out of 237 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$321,008. The highest compensated employee at The Pierpont Morgan Library is Colin B Bailey with fiscal year 2023 compensation of $806,016.

Mission Statement

Museum and independent research library (see Schedule O)located in the heart of New York City, the Morgan Library & Museum began as the personal library of financier, collector, and cultural benefactor J. Pierpont Morgan (1837-1913). The Morgan offers the public close encounters with great works of human accomplishment in a setting treasured for its intimate scale and historic significance. Its collections of manuscripts, rare books, music, drawings, and other works of art comprise a unique record of civilization, as well as an incomparable repository of ideas and the creative process.
